"the subject of _emigration_ was under the serious consideration of Her
Majesty's Ministers." We hope that those respectable gentlemen may soon resolve upon their departure--we care not "what clime they wander to, so not again to _this_;" or, as Shakspeare says, let them "stand not upon the order of their going, but GO." The country, we take it upon ourselves to say, will remember them when they are gone; they have left the nation too many weighty proofs of their regard to be forgotten in a hurry--Corruption, Starvation, and Taxation, and the National Debt by way of [Illustration: A HANDSOME LEG--I SEE (LEGACY).] * * * * * A DOSE OF CASTOR.
